ABSTRACT

OBJECTIVE: To investigate the effect of Huanshuai Recipe Oral Liquid ([characters: see text], HSR) on retarding the progression of renal dysfunction in patients with atherosclerotic renal artery stenosis (ARAS). METHODS: A total of 52 ARAS patients with the Chinese medicine (CM) syndrome of qi deficiency and blood stasis, phlegm and dampness retention were recruited and randomly assigned into the treatment group (36 cases) and the control group (16 cases). Both groups received a basic treatment (high-quality low-protein diet, blood pressure control, lipid-lowering, correcting the acidosis, etc.). In addition, the treatment group received 20 mL HSR and the control group received placebo, 3 times a day for 6 months. Renal function (serum creatinine, blood urea nitrogen and uric acid) and blood lipids (cholesterol, triglycerides and low density lipoprotein) were examined monthly. The estimated glomerular filtration rate (eGFR) and CM syndrome score were compared between groups. RESULTS: After treatment, compared with the control group, the serum creatinine level, uric acid level and CM syndrome score of the treatment group were significantly decreased (P<0.05 or P<0.01), and the eGFR in the treatment group were significantly increased (P<0.05). CONCLUSION: HSR can effectively improve the renal function and clinical symptoms of ARAS patients.

ABSTRACT

OBJECTIVE: To investigate the relationship between the severity of Chinese medicine (CM) blood stasis syndrome (BSS) with clinical features and renal lesion indexes of the primary glomerular disease. METHODS: An epidemiological survey was conducted to collect the data of 227 patients diagnosed as chronic primary glomerular diseases, and their severity of BSS were scored three days before renal biopsies were performed. The following clinical indexes were analyzed: age, course of glomerular diseases, 24-h urine protein ration (Upro), hypertension and blood pressure (BP) progress, serum creatinine levels (Scr), estimation of glomerular filtration rate based on the predigesting equation of MDRD (eGFR), blood urea nitrogen (BUN), uric acid (UA), triglyceride (TG), cholesterol (CHO), haematoglobin (HGB), albumin (ALB), and the correlation among renal pathological types, pathology lesion indexes, and BSS scores. RESULTS: (1) Among the 227 patients, 207 (91.19%) were diagnosed as BSS, in which 95 cases were considered as moderate and the rest 112 cases as severe. (2) There was a negative correlation between age, gender, grades of the hypertension, and the BSS score. Multiple stepwise regression analysis showed that Upro, CHO, TG, and eGFR were positively related to the BSS score (P<0.05). (3) The BSS score has a positive correlation with indexes of chronic renal pathology, especially the tubular atrophy and interstitial fibrosis. The severity of proliferation and glomerular sclerosis was accompanied with higher BSS scores with a significant difference (P<0.05). CONCLUSIONS: BSS is one of the most common CM syndromes among patients with the primary glomerular diseases; the BSS score has a positive correlation with Upro, CHO, TG, eGFR, as well as the index of chronic renal pathology. Based on these observations, the BSS may be used as an indicator of the development of renal diseases. Being positively diagnosed as BSS could indicate the beginning of the chronic phase of the primary glomerular diseases.

ABSTRACT

A series of novel 1-(2'-hydroxy-3'-aroxypropyl)-3-aryl-1H-pyrazole-5-carbohydrazide derivatives were synthesized, and the effects of the compounds on A549 cell growth were investigated. The results showed that all of the 1-(2'-hydroxy-3'-aroxypropyl)-3-aryl-1H-pyrazole-5-carbohydrazide derivatives 2 could inhibit the growth of A549 cells in dosage- and time-dependent manners. Typically, compound 2a and 2d induced A549 cells to autophagy but did not cause apoptosis and necrosis in the cells, and 2d had the most autophagy inducing effect in H460 cells. More importantly, 2a and 2d did not inhibit the growth of HUVEC cells.
